Everytime you rank you can choose an unlock.
Have a look at my unlocks here; http://www.2142-stats.com/DuVeL_NL+Unlocks.html
 
As you can see there are for Recon, Assault, Engineer and Support 2 sides you can unlock.
On Assault you can start with either the Herzog AR Shotgun or the AED-Defibrillator unlock.
Remember that if you press G over someone's dead body you can take his equipment. So if you know he's a medic and he has a revivekit and such you can pick his kit up and revive him.

How effective really is the IT-33 Optical Camouflage? Checked a few videos with players using this unlock, but in you're opinion how useful is it? I.e. how well hidden from other players/how well can they detect you?

DuVeL

Quote from: Exodus;202122As this extra stood out to me:
 
How effective really is the IT-33 Optical Camouflage? Checked a few videos with players using this unlock, but in you're opinion how useful is it? I.e. how well hidden from other players/how well can they detect you?

Well, some people really don't see you.
You can see a slight distortion and you can hear a bit of a buzzing sound. It depends on which map I play but I use the camouflage alot to get behind enemylines on Conquests maps to put my beacon behind the lines for my squad to spawn on (and take the backflags). More skilled players will notice you though when you pass them.
1 thing though, the camouflage runs out pretty fast and also when playing at first you can't run very long and fast untill you get tired.
You can choose sprint as an unlock and also furtheron the longer camouflage (and faster staminarecovery). Usually when I want to get behind enemylines I also wear no armour (so you can sprint longer).
I have the TL-S1C Camo upgrade unlocked so I can stay longer in camouflage.
1 thing to remember though, on some maps people will but up APM on corners where they expect people to sneak by. APM's wont work if you pass them and then crouch or crawl.
